How Gold IRAs Work:

Custodian Selection: To start a Gold IRA, you need to choose a reputable custodian or trustee who specializes in handling precious metals within retirement accounts. They will help you set up the account and facilitate the purchase and storage of your gold.

Fund the Account: Once your Gold IRA is established, you can transfer funds from an existing IRA or 401(k) or make new contributions within the IRS contribution limits.

Gold Purchase: Your custodian will assist you in selecting and purchasing physical gold, which will be stored in an IRS-approved depository. These depositories are equipped with state-of-the-art security measures to safeguard your investment.

Diversification: By holding gold in your retirement portfolio, you can diversify your assets beyond traditional investments, reducing your exposure to market fluctuations.

Avoiding Investor Mistakes:

While Gold IRAs offer several advantages, it's essential to make informed decisions to avoid potential pitfalls. Here are some common investor mistakes to watch out for:

Overallocation: While diversifying is crucial, overallocating to gold can also pose risks. A well-balanced portfolio should include a mix of assets tailored to your financial goals and risk tolerance.

High Premiums: Some dealers charge high premiums for gold coins and bars. It's essential to research and choose reputable dealers to ensure fair pricing.

Non-IRS Approved Gold: Only IRS-approved gold coins and bars can be held in a Gold IRA. Ensure that your investments meet these criteria to avoid penalties.
